文章 2023-11-13 来自:开发者社区

Vue 中的 computed 和 watch 的区别

Vue.js 是一款流行的前端 JavaScript 框架,它提供了多种特性来简化开发过程。其中两个重要概念是 computed 和 watch,它们都用于监测数据的变化,但在使用方式和应用场景上有所不同。下面将详细介绍 computed 和 watch 的区别。1. computedcomputed 是 Vue 实例中一个计算属性,它根据依赖的响应式数据动态计算出一个新的值。computed ....

文章 2023-11-13 来自:开发者社区

vue与react,angular的区别

Vue.js 作为一个优秀的前端框架,方便前端开发者快速开发应用的前端,在实际项目中使用得比较普遍。当然 Vue.js 也不是实际项目中唯一的前端框架,比较优秀的前端框架还有 React、AngularJS 和 Angular等。接下来就介绍一下 Vue.js 同这3个框架的对比。1. Vue.js 同 React 的对比1. Vue.js 同 React 的对比React 和 Vue.js 有....

文章 2023-11-13 来自:开发者社区

探索Vue 3和Vue 2的区别

Vue.js是一款流行的JavaScript框架,用于构建用户界面。Vue 3是Vue.js的最新版本,相较于Vue 2引入了许多重大变化和改进。在本文中,我们将探索Vue 3和Vue 2之间的区别。响应式系统Vue的核心是响应式系统,它使得数据的变化能够自动地反映在用户界面上。在Vue 3中,响应式系统经过全面改进以提高性能和开发体验。Proxy代理:Vue 3使用了ES6的Proxy代理来实....

文章 2023-11-13 来自:开发者社区

react框架与vue框架的区别

React和Vue都是前端开发中常用的框架,它们有一些不同的特性和优点。下面是它们的主要区别:数据流和数据绑定:React是一种单向数据流的框架,而Vue则是双向数据绑定的框架。这意味着在React中,数据从组件的state属性流向渲染的DOM,而在Vue中,数据可以在组件之间双向流动。语法和渲染:React使用JSX语法来描述UI,这是一种在JavaScript中编写HTML的语法,需要经过编....

文章 2023-11-13 来自:开发者社区

vue和react的区别

当涉及到前端开发框架时,Vue.js和React.js都是备受欢迎的选择。它们都是用于构建现代、交互式、可维护的用户界面的JavaScript库。然而,它们在很多方面有着不同的设计理念和特点。本文将深入探讨Vue和React之间的一些主要区别。提示:以下是本篇文章正文内容,下面案例可供参考1. 数据绑定Vue 和 React 在数据绑定方面有不同的方法。这是一个关键区别,它对于构建用户界面的方式....

文章 2023-11-07 来自:开发者社区

vue中computed和watch的区别

相同点:computed和watch都是观察页面的数据变化的不同点:computed只有当页面数据变化时才会计算,当数据没有变化时,它会读取缓存。而watch每次都需要执行函数,methods也是每次都需要执行数据变化时执行异步操作时适合使用watch

文章 2023-11-07 来自:开发者社区

vue中v-model和v-bind区别

Vue中的数据绑定有三种方式插值:也就是{{name}}的形式,以文本的形式和实例data中对应的属性进行绑定v-bindv-modelv-model主要是用在表单元素中,它实现了双向绑定。在同时使用v-bind和v-model中,v-model建立的双向绑定对输入型元素input, textarea, select等具有优先权,会强制实行双向绑定。很多时候v-model使用在表单的<in....

文章 2023-11-06 来自:开发者社区

vue2和vue3的区别?vue3为什么要更换?

Vue2和Vue3的区别有1:Vue3使用了ES6的Proxy API对数据代理,而Vue2使用ES5的一个API:Object.defineProperty()对数据进行劫持,结合发布订阅模式的方式来实现。Vue3支持碎片(Fragments),即可以拥有多个根节点,而Vue2不支持碎片。Vue3的API类型是使用Composition API,而Vue2使用的是Options API。Vue....

文章 2023-11-06 来自:开发者社区

vue和react的区别?

Vue和React的区别有:监听数据变化的实现原理不同:Vue通过getter和setter来精确的改变数据,React默认则是通过diff算法,将新的数据和老的数据作对比,然后重新渲染。数据流的不同:Vue支持组件间的数据双向,也就是子组件可以修改父组件的数据,并且也有v-model双向绑定的指令。React不支持数据双向,无论是组件间还是dom元素的双向都是不支持的。框架本质不同:Vue本质....

文章 2023-11-06 来自:开发者社区

vue和react区别?

语法不同:vue使用模板语法,和HTML很相似,因此初学者易上手;react使用JSX,它要求开发者借助JSX在JavaScript中创建DOM。渲染方式:vue更快,这是因为,react渲染是将所有子组件都渲染一遍,如果想要避免不必要的渲染,则需要使用pureComponent或者手动实现shouldComponentUpdate。生态系统不同:vue有vue-router、vuex等;rea....

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。

阿里巴巴终端技术

阿里巴巴终端技术最新内容汇聚在此,由阿里巴巴终端委员会官方运营。阿里巴巴终端委员会是阿里集团面向前端、客户端的虚拟技术组织。我们的愿景是着眼用户体验前沿、技术创新引领业界,将面向未来,制定技术策略和目标并落地执行,推动终端技术发展,帮助工程师成长,打造顶级的终端体验。同时我们运营着阿里巴巴终端域的官方公众号:阿里巴巴终端技术,欢迎关注。

+关注